- Aki
- Initially controlled by the Takeda.
- 153 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province.
- Contains a castle.
- Contains a port which gives 200 Koku per year.
- Contains iron and sand deposits. Armory can be built in province.
- Silver mine can be built which results in 400 Koku per year. This can be upgraded to a Mine Complex which gives 800 Koku per year.
- Surrounded by Suo (Mori), Iwami (Mori), and Bingo (Takeda).
- Awa
- Initially controlled by the Rebels
- 180 Koku farm income.
- Found on the island of Shikoku.
- Requires bridge battle.
- Bordered by Tosa, Iyo, and Sanuki. Accessible from the island province of Awaji. All these provinces are controlled by the Ronin.
- Awaji
- Initially controlled by the Rebels
- 60 Koku farm income.
- Island province
- Access to Awa (Ronin) on the island of Shukoku. Access to Kawachi (Oda) and Harima (Mori) on the island of Honshu.
- Bingo
- Initially controlled by Takeda
- 130 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Contains iron and sand deposits which allows the building of an armory.
- Bordered by Aki (Takeda), Iwami (Mori), Izumo (Mori), Hoki (Mori), and Bitchu (Takeda).
- Bitchu
- Initially controlled by the Takeda
- 114 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Requires bridge battle.
- Bordered by Bingo (Takeda), Hoki (Mori), Mimasaka (Mori), and Bizen (Mori).
- Bizen
- Initially controlled by the Mori
- 190 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Cheaper to build a port in Bizen.
- Bordered by Bitchu (Takeda), Mimasaka (Mori), and Harima (Mori).
- Bungo
- Initially controlled by the Shimazu
- 120 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province on the island of Kyushu.
- Bordered by Hyuga (Shimazu), Higo (Shimazu), Chikugo (Imagawa), and Buzen (Shimazu).
- Accessed by Iyo (Ronin).
- Buzen
- Initially controlled by the Shimazu
- 228 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province on the island of Kyushu.
- Bordered by Bungo (Shimazu), Chikugo (Imagawa), and Chikuzen (Imagawa).
- Accessed by Nagato (Shimazu).
- Chikugo
- Initially controlled by the Imagawa
- 320 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province on the island of Kyushu.
- Requires bridge battle
- Bordered by Hizen (Imagawa), Chikuzen (Imagawa), Bungo (Shimazu), and Higo (Shimazu).
- Chikuzen
- Initially controlled by the Imagawa
- Coastal province on the island of Kyushu.
- 304 Koku farm income.
- Bordered by Hizen (Imagawa), Chikugo (Imagawa), Bungo (Shimazu), and Buzen (Shimazu).
- Dewa
- Initially controlled by the Uesugi
- 400 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- A gold mine can be built in Dewa that will give 600 Koku per year.
- Bordered by Mutsu (Uesugi) and Echigo (Uesugi).
- Accessed by Sado (Uesugi).
- Echigo
- Initially controlled by the Uesugi.
- 402 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province.
- Contains silver deposits which could yield 400 Koku per year if a mine were built.
- Requires bridge battle.
- Bordered by Dewa (Uesugi), Mutsu (Uesugi), Kozuke (Hojo), Shinano (Uesugi), and Etchu (Ronin).
- Echizen
- Initially controlled by the Rebels.
- 280 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province.
- Bordered by Wakasa (Oda), Mino (Oda), Hida (Uesugi), and Kaga (Ronin).
- Etchu
- Initially controlled by the Rebels.
- Coastal province.
- 220 Koku farm income.
- Bordered by Noto (Ronin), Kaga (Ronin), Hida (Uesugi), Shinano (Uesugi), and Echigo (Ronin).
- Harima
- Initially controlled by the Mori
- 220 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Cheaper to build a port.
- Contains silver deposits which could yield 400 Koku per year if a mine were built.
- Bordered by Bizen (Mori), Mimasaka (Mori), Inaba (Mori), Tajima (Ronin), Tamba (Mori), Kawachi (Oda)
- Hida
- Initially controlled by the Uesugi
- 120 Koku farm income.
- Bordered by Mino (Oda), Echizen (Ronin), Kaga (Ronin), Etchu (Ronin), Shinano (Uesugi).
- Higo
- Initially controlled by the Shimazu
- 178 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province on the island of Kyushu
- Bordered by Satsuma (Shimazu), Chikugo (Imagawa), Bungo (Shimazu), Hyuga (Shimazu).
- Hitachi
- Initially controlled by the Hojo
- 620 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Contains iron and sand deposits which allows the building of an armory.
- Bordered by Shimosa (Hojo), Shimotsuke (Hojo), Mutsu (Uesugi).
- Hizen
- Initially controlled by the Imagawa
- 408 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Contains a port which yields 200 Koku. Cheaper to build a port if the port is destroyed.
- Bordered by Chikugo (Imagawa) and Chikuzen (Imagawa).
- Hoki
- Initially controlled by the Mori
- 103 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Contains iron and sand deposits which enables the building of an armory.
- Bordered by Inaba (Mori), Mimasaka (Mori), Bitchu (Takeda), Bingo (Takeda), Izumo (Mori).
- Hyuga
- Initially controlled by the Shimazu
- 174 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province on island of Kyushu.
- Bordered by Osumi, Satsuma, Higo, Bungo (all Shimazu).
- Iga
- Initially controlled by the Takeda.
- 120 Koku farm income.
- Contains iron and sand deposits which enables the building of an armory.
- Iga is famous for its Ninja. All Ninja trained here receive +1 bonus.
- Bordered by Ise (Ronin), Yamato (Oda), Yamashiro (Ronin), Omi (Oda), Owari (Oda).
- Inaba
- Initially controlled by the Mori
- 125 Koku farm income.
- Coastal province
- Contains iron and sand deposits enabling building of an armory.
- Bordered by Tajima (Ronin), Harima (Mori), Mimasaka (Mori), Hoki (Mori).
